Variants, special editions and re-releases
In 1995 this Best Of CD was released with 14 tracks. In 2000 DTS versions were released - these only featured 12 tracks, but - surprise, surprise - featured an unannounced De Do Do Do, De Da Da Da '86 version when you chose the surround sound option. In 2003 the album was released yet again on SACD / CD for the band's 25 Anniversary.
